After being left high and dry by EasyJet at Geneva because of the volcanic activity in April, and after a couple of letters and emails .....bugger me if they havent coughed up £177 for the flight refund and £450 towards my expenses in getting home.......

I think staying pretty clam on the phone and being straight up with how you go about your claims goes a long way also, and it certainly pays to keep all your receipts etc , to EasyJets credit after they had refunded the first £177 for the unused flights that was ok , but after isent my reciepts in i said that i would be happy to pay the fuel ,tolls etc if they refunded some of the car money ....and they refunded pretty much all my share of the costs incurred. :D :D
This certainly goes some way to restore my faith in large companies , and considering the huge amount of back logged claims etc , they sorted my claim out quicker than i expected.....not sure if this was because i sent it via recorded delivery rather than using the online claim form....
